Friendly reminder, bumping up difficult for rifts at the cost of speed is a bad decision. If you can't chew through the content with gold wrap, boon of the hoarder and avarice band, you should be doing a lower rift level.

If you are looking for set pieces which can be gambled easily (not weapons, rings and amulets) greater rifts will get you blood shards the fastest and are the best way to get that piece.

If you are looking for the expensive to gamble for pieces, death's breath from regular rifts are the way to go, use them to upgrade rares.

If you have the correct pieces but they sucks, bounties are the answer, constant reforging is the most efficient way to get a particular ancient, but only do this for hard to gamble for slots.

Yes. You can actually gamble rings, which isn't a great use of shards but it only costs 50 vs 25. Amulets cost 100 shards, so you should never gamble them, you are getting effectively 1/4 the value from your shards. Death breath on the other hand don't care and just give you a random legendary of that type, which can gets even better from a small item pool, like for instance necromancer scythes.

Another way of thinking about it is death's breath are like a guaranteed hit off kadala. So if you get legendary from her on average 1/20 gambles (I have no idea if this is right it's just an example) upgrading a ring turns 25 death breath into effectively 20x50 shards. Amulets are then 20x100 shards, so it's even more lucrative to upgrade them if that's what you are searching for.

Weapons would be 20x75 shards but since you can narrow down type from upgrading specific rares it's actually even better than that, and a reason you never gamble weapons from kadala and always upgrade rates or reforge.


e: TLDR never upgrade rares that are armor pieces you can gamble for 25 shards. The two exceptions to this I know of are Mask of Jeram and the monk LTK spirit stone, which are rare and have an enormous pool due to all the legendary helmets and the class specific helmets, and so upgrading rare voodoo masks/spirit stones for these specific items is fine.
